Avid Medical Recalls Pediatric Kidney Biopsy Trays with Unlabeled Latex
Avid Medical is recalling 20 Pediatric Kidney Biopsy Trays because they contain a latex dressing that was not labeled as such.

Plain-English summary
Avid Medical, Inc. is recalling 20 Pediatric Kidney Biopsy Trays (Catalog No. MCVA0091-01, LOT# 1029428). The recall was initiated because a latex-containing Telfa Non-adherent Dressing (4"x3") was included in these custom procedure trays without the packaging being labeled to indicate the presence of latex.
The recalled product was distributed to two states: Virginia and Massachusetts. The source text does not specify the number of affected patients or report any illnesses or injuries associated with the use of these trays.
Healthcare facilities that received these trays should stop using them and contact Avid Medical, Inc. for instructions on how to return the product.
